引言 在数字货币的交易过程中,USDT(泰达币)作为一种稳定币,已成为很多交易所和用户的首选。如何安全地在To...
以太坊钱包是一种用于存储、管理以太坊及其代币的工具。Keystore是以太坊钱包的一个重要组成部分,它是一种加密文件,包含用户的私钥及其他相关信息,通常以JSON格式存在。此文件的主要目的是为用户提供一个安全的方式来存储私钥,同时允许用户通过密码来访问。这种文件在创建钱包时生成,用户需要将其安全存放,因为丢失或被盗用Keystore文件可能导致资金丢失。
在创建以太坊钱包时,用户通常会收到一个Keystore文件。这个文件一般是通过各种以太坊客户端或钱包应用生成的,比如Mist、MetaMask等。在创建钱包的过程中,用户需要设置一个密码,并且在生成钱包时,系统会自动生成Keystore文件。创建完成后,用户应下载并妥善保管这个文件,以便后续使用。值得一提的是,Keystore文件在不同钱包生成工具中的结构可能稍有不同,但大致都包含了加密后的私钥和其他必要的标识信息。
导入以太坊钱包的Keystore文件相对简单,用户只需遵循以下步骤:
在导入Keystore文件的过程中,用户可能会遇到一些常见的问题,如密码错误或文件格式不兼容等。以下是几种常见问题及解决方案:
由于Keystore文件是存储以太坊资产的关键,所以保护这个文件的重要性不容小觑。您应采取以下措施来确保Keystore文件的安全:
除了使用官方的以太坊客户端,市面上还有许多备受信任的钱包可供用户选择:
导入以太坊钱包Keystore文件并不困难,但用户需确保遵循正确的操作步骤,避免错误。此外,注意保护您的Keystore文件安全至关重要,以免造成不可逆的资产损失。希望本指南能帮助您顺利进行Keystore导入,并使用您的以太坊资产。
恢复丢失的Keystore文件的确是一项挑战,因为Keystore文件中的私钥是加密的。如果您不小心删除或丢失了Keystore文件,恢复的可能性有限。首先,检查是否有备份;许多用户会把Keystore文件保存在多个地方。如果没有备份,您几乎无法恢复,除非存在未删除的旧文件或是从在线钱包导入。为了避免这种情况,建议在创建钱包之后立即备份Keystore文件,并将其保存在安全、可靠的地方,例如外部硬盘、USB存储设备或加密的云存储。
私钥是控制以太坊钱包的核心,而Keystore文件则是这些私钥的安全存储方式。私钥是用于签署交易和访问钱包的唯一凭证,必须严加保管。而Keystore文件除了包含私钥外,还包含加密算法和用户设置的密码信息,旨在保护私钥不被未授权访问。使用Keystore文件,用户可通过输入密码轻松解锁而无需直接暴露私钥,提供了更好的安全性。
一旦用户忘记了与Keystore文件关联的密码,恢复相应的钱包非常困难。Keystore文件的加密设计就是为了保护用户的资产,在没有密码的情况下,无法解锁。如果使用的是非常强大的密码,通常没有方法找回。但有些用户可能曾经将密码写下来,或者在其它地方记录过。在这种情况下,可以尝试通过不同的组合来输入密码,如果仍然无法访问,则可能需要更换其他私钥或Keystore文件。
为了确保Keystore文件的安全,用户可以采取以下措施:首先,定期进行备份,并存储在多个安全的位置。其次,创建强密码,以及定期更新密码。再次,使用硬件安全模块或硬件钱包等更高级别的安全工具。此外,用户还应关注设备及网络的安全,避免在公共网络或不安全的设备上进行交易。总之,保护Keystore文件的安全至关重要,以确保资产的安全性。
不同钱包兼容相同的Keystore文件主要依赖于行业标准。大多数钱包遵循以太坊改善提案(EIP),使得不同钱包能够顺利使用相同格式的Keystore文件。用户可以在MetaMask、MyEtherWallet等多种钱包之间导入同样的Keystore文件,从而方便备份和恢复。但要确保所使用的钱包支持相应的Keystore版本,并遵循相同的加密方式,以确保导入顺利。
一旦成功导入Keystore文件,用户可以在钱包界面中看到他们的以太坊及其他代币。接下来,通过钱包内的“发送”或“转账”选项进行交易,输入接收方的地址和交易金额,并确认交易。大多数钱包都会要求用户输入Keystore的密码以进行验证。用户还应确认交易手续费,以确保交易能够在合理的时间内完成。完成所有步骤后,您将看到交易记录,这也将在以太坊区块链中被确认。